Piano notes book, powered by Astro and React.
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 

18 line
264 B

  1. import * as React from 'react';
  2. export interface ScoreProps {
  3. id: string;
  4. alt: string;
  5. }
  6. export const Score: React.FC<ScoreProps> = ({
  7. id,
  8. alt,
  9. }) => {
  10. return (
  11. <a href={`scores/${id}.musicxml`}>
  12. <img src={`scores/${id}.svg`} alt={alt} />
  13. </a>
  14. )
  15. };